Method 1. How to Create Buzz via Social Media Marketing
Social media platforms provide an excellent opportunity to connect with your audience and create a buzz around your music. Here’s how you can utilize social media effectively:
Step 1: Choose the Right Platforms: Identify the social media platforms that your target audience frequents the most. Focus your efforts on building a strong presence on these platforms.
Step 2: Develop a Content Strategy: Create a content strategy that aligns with your brand and messaging. Plan regular updates, including sharing behind-the-scenes content, teasers of upcoming releases, engaging with your audience through live Q&A sessions, and collaborating with other artists.
Step 3: Engage with Your Audience: Reply to comments, messages, and mentions from your followers. Engaging with your audience makes them feel valued and keeps them coming back for more.
Step 4: Utilize Hashtags: Research and utilize relevant hashtags to increase the discoverability of your content. This helps reach a wider audience who may not be familiar with your music.
Step 5: Collaborate with Influencers: Partner with influencers who have a significant following in your genre or niche. Their endorsement can bring more attention to your music and expand your reach.

Method 2. How to Create Buzz via Music Videos
Music videos are a powerful tool to create buzz around your music. Here’s how you can utilize music videos effectively:
Step 1: Conceptualize Your Vision: Develop a compelling concept for your music video that aligns with the song’s message and captures the attention of viewers.
Step 2: Budgeting and Planning: Determine a realistic budget for your music video production and create a detailed plan. This includes securing locations, hiring a production team, and scheduling the shoot.
Step 3: Production and Post-Production: Execute the production plan, capturing captivating visuals that complement your music. Once the shoot is complete, edit the footage and add any necessary visual effects and color grading.
Step 4: Release and Promotion: Once the music video is ready, plan a strategic release on online platforms such as YouTube and Vimeo. Promote the video through social media, newsletters, and collaborations with music video promotion channels.

Method 4. How to Create Buzz via Live Performances
Live performances are an excellent way to create excitement and generate buzz for your music. Here’s how you can make the most out of live performances:
Step 1: Research and Book Gigs: Research local venues, festivals, and events that align with your genre and target audience. Reach out to organizers and book gigs that would give you maximum exposure.
Step 2: Prepare an Engaging Setlist: Curate a setlist that includes your best songs and engages the audience. Consider adding unique elements such as covers, mashups, or improvisations to make your performance memorable.
Step 3: Engage with Your Audience: Interact with the crowd, encourage participation, and create an energetic atmosphere. Engaging with your audience during live performances leaves a lasting impression and helps build a loyal fan base.
Step 4: Network with Industry Professionals: Take advantage of live performances to network with industry professionals such as talent scouts, managers, and record label representatives who may be in the audience.

Why Can’t I Build A Buzz for My Music?
There can be several reasons why you might be struggling to build a buzz for your music. Here are a few common challenges and possible fixes:
1. Lack of Quality Music: If your music isn’t resonating with your target audience, it might be necessary to invest more time in improving your songwriting, production, or even reevaluating your artistic direction.
2. Inconsistent Branding: Inconsistent branding can confuse your audience and make it hard for them to identify and connect with your music. Revisit your brand identity and ensure that it aligns with your music and appeals to your target audience.
3. Limited Promotion and Marketing: Building a buzz requires effective promotion and marketing strategies. If you’re not investing enough time and effort into promoting your music, it may go unnoticed. Consider hiring a marketing professional or learning more about music marketing strategies.
4. Lack of Networking: Building connections within the music industry is crucial for creating a buzz. If you’re not actively networking with other musicians, industry professionals, and influencers, it can limit your opportunities for exposure. Attend industry events, reach out to like-minded artists, and build relationships.
